What is AppletAce 1.0?

This was the first Java application which allowed designers and graphic artists to easily enhance their Web sites with Macromedia's Java PowerApplets. No  HTML or Java programming required. AppletAce was available free of charge from Macromedia's Web site and  offered an easy-to-use GUI for customizing applets, extending the power of Java and broaden an non-technical Web designer audience. 

AppletAce was used to enhance Web pages with Java based animated banners, interactive image maps, animated bullets and dynamic charts. It was ideal for advertising, interactive entertainment, education and corporate uses. Through the use pop-up menus, radio buttons and text fields applet customization could be achieved.

Architecture


68K + PPC (FAT)



System Requirements

From Mac OS 7.5 up to Mac OS 9.2





Compatibility notes

Architecture: 68K + PPC (FAT)

At least 3MB of free RAM (recommended 6MB)

Mac OS 7.5 - Mac OS 9.2.2

 


Emulating this? It could probably run under: Basilisk II
